RNA, Ribosomal, 18S
Known as:
Ribosomal RNA, 18S
, 18s ribosomal RNA
, RNA, 18S Ribosomal
Expand
Constituent of the 40S subunit of eukaryotic ribosomes. 18S rRNA is involved in the initiation of polypeptide synthesis in eukaryotes.
